Output 0623e21a2b0cf15bc2042d4aa020b3a827d5f2a39160fd3d20b3e3a1ea6b6e2e:3

value
76292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050b408b0065086dc3c2ee0d77e4ef1fe3d56f71 OP_EQUAL
address
329gnKAUg4JcCao1TwsTTrG7uaYgjqVdhw
transaction
0623e21a2b0cf15bc2042d4aa020b3a827d5f2a39160fd3d20b3e3a1ea6b6e2e
confirmations
86544
spent
true